Hello

We have a new website designed to make easy for the user to find our
LibreOffice Guides. I have placed all guides in English in this website
as well as translated guides from some other communities like pt-BR.

http://documentation.libreoffice.org

To help the NL communities I have set a wiki page explaining a bit more
about the website.

If you want to open a page for your locale, please let me know, I can
assist in setting the right page and guide file tree.
